Output f57869673970b05668289200f2e0ebbe9e77910316459953397f685569742495:1

value
3467366
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32083160355db966d90e3dabb3ae084d12bab6e4 OP_EQUAL
address
36FZXPMHvDGbMUMwKKnLaRZekmTsafXp99
transaction
f57869673970b05668289200f2e0ebbe9e77910316459953397f685569742495
confirmations
88197
spent
true